SRG are working with a busy manufacturing company who are looking for a Manufacturing Technician to join a busy team.

If you have production experience within a similarly regulated environment or relevant GMP industry experience then this could be the role for you.

This role does require early and back shift work Mon-Fri, which you will receive compensation for. There are also additional benefits and the chance to join an expanding company and team.

MAIN R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Performing all operational activities including start-up, processing and cleaning and dealing with highly potent substances
  • Complete all batch manufacturing records and all associated documentation to cGMP and SOPs.in an accurate and timely manner.
  • Undertake general house-keeping and maintenance of the facility in an audit-ready' state at all times
  • Set up the clean room an prepare and filter bulk drug solutions
  • Cleaning and maintaining work areas
  • Visual inspection activities
  • Working to strict regulations and standards
  • You will follow and review SOPs and work instructions
  • Confirming your work is aligned with the relevant Health and Safety regulations and requirements
  • Ensuring all information that you record is accurate to ensure set deadlines are met
  • Contributing to internal and external audits
  • Reconcile finished product materials

SKILLS/EXPERIENCE REQUIRED:

  • Prior experience working in a manufacturing or production environment to GMP or relevant science degree
  • Cleanroom experience would be beneficial
  • Attention to detail and strong communication skills
  • You will be passionate about working within a busy team and achieving goals
  • You will be dedicated and able to work to set timelines
  • Flexible and team player
